Democrats: programming error cause chaos at Iowa result

Employees of the Democratic Party in Iowa say that the results of yesterday’s primaries in their state are not yet known due to a programming error. Now that the problem is out of date, the results of the caucus meetings in Iowa are being announced as soon as possible, but at least today.

Yesterday, voters gathered here in around 1,600 gyms, libraries, and other locations to express their support for one of the eleven Democratic candidates. The first step towards the election of Democratic and Republican presidential candidates traditionally always takes place in Iowa.

The results of all those meetings have been correctly recorded, but not all data has been transmitted correctly due to a programming error, the party now reports. Although there is no result yet, both Senator Bernie Sanders and his rival Pete Buttegieg have expressed triumphantly about his performance in Iowa.

“Irreparable disaster”

President Trump, who himself was behind 97 percent of Republican voters in Iowa, called the Democratic consternation around the results on Twitter an “irreparable disaster.”
